Understanding the ROS-4E-1-4-MET Belt Misalignment Switch The ROS-4E-1-4-MET Belt Misalignment Switch is a sophisticated sensing device designed to detect any misalignment in belt systems. Its primary function is to monitor the position of the belt and trigger an alarm or shut down the system if the belt deviates from its intended path. This helps prevent costly damages and downtime caused by misaligned belts, which can lead to increased friction, heat buildup, and even catastrophic failures.
